I have been a member of Royal Mail for a mere month now and have a question regarding my pay slip. Can anyone tell me what "Weekday Sch Att @ SSPR(P)" means?I was paid for 4.45 hrs which equated to £45.86p....I'm a bit baffled as this is the first time I have had this included on my pay slip.

Weekday Sch Att @ SSPR(P)

Weekday Scheduled Attendance (Overtime) paid at Single Standard Pay Rate(Pensionable)

You did some OT.

Many thanks for that, much appreciated. Could you also tell me what the " Defined Area Supp WO2" and " Delivery supplement " payments mean, which are also highlighted on my payslip?

Sorry Loopy but thats wrong - Delivery Supplement is a supplement which you get for working in a Delivery Function. You can still get it even if you deliver nothing at all. We get nothing for delivering leaflets as they are now part of the workload.

The Defined Area Supp WO2 is another supplement which is awarded to those who work in areas that are traditionally difficult to recruit in. The WO2 is the area and identifies the specific rate.

hi does anyone know what Arrears of weekday overtime @SSPR means and weekday overtime @SSPR means really confused!

its overtime beyond your contracted hours, which includes an element of delivery supplement.

Specific
Supplement
Pay
Rate


Arrears means from previous weeks that they owe you, (or sometimes you owe them)
